Migration Guide — Step 4: Mitigating the planner regression

After upgrading Quernstone to version 9, several teams saw the query planner choose sequential scans on large partitioned tables where it previously used index scans. This is a known regression in the new cost model, not a data problem. The fix is to override three planner cost parameters until the patched release lands next quarter. Apply the overrides at the database level, not per-session, so scheduled jobs pick them up too. Set the following configuration values.

service settings:
ralael:
  pin: 7453
  tenant: zorath
  seal: seal_087806e4
  metrics_host: metrics.ralael.paliqworks.example
  standby_team: fraath
  escalation: praok-istiel
  nonce: 10e083

Handover Note — From Director T. Marbeck to Director L. Ferro

The Quillon Systems licensing dispute remains unresolved. Their counsel rejected our royalty recalculation; mediation is set for next month. Keep outside counsel briefed weekly and hold the reserve at its current level. Board papers are in the shared folder. The confidential position on our wider plans follows below.

internal memo for tagef-hadup: Gross margin on Ulaath came in at 15 percent against a plan of 5 percent. Only 7 of the 120 pilot accounts renewed Ulaath, so a churn review is set for October 15.

[ ] Key ceremony, step 4 — ChronoGate chip-reader signing. Release manager confirms both witnesses present, HSM seal intact, firmware hash matches the Pinefield build sheet. Sign the reader image, log the serials, lock the tray. If the HSM refuses the session, abort and restore with the phrase below.

strongbox words: gilmir-briion-oliok-eliion

Subject: Handover — nightly search reindex for Corvantis catalog

Hi Delwyn,

Before I rotate off, here is everything future maintainers need on the reindex job. It runs at 01:15 from the Ashgrove scheduler, reads the catalog tables, and rebuilds the Lumenquery index in place. If it overruns past 03:00, kill it and rerun with the half-batch flag rather than letting it collide with the morning ETL. All reads go through the replica, never the primary. The job authenticates to the replica using the connection string below.

database URL for bagep-hahip: cockroachdb://fraius_svc:UDC78bGuiMGYpD@db-a62e.nelvronet.internal:5432/pelius